## 4.2.1 — Key rotation

Rotated the package signing key for the Thimbleweave component library after the scheduled two-year expiry. All releases from 4.2.1 onward are signed with the new key; older tags remain verifiable against the archived one. Consumers should update their verification config to the key below.

signing key of fafog-yahop = bky13_bboaNr7jtdAGv

## Escalation: SDK Parity Gaps

If your plugin depends on a Brightquill SDK feature that exists in the Kotlin client but not the Swift client (or vice versa), do not work around it with private APIs. First check the parity matrix in the developer portal; features marked "staged" ship within two releases. If the gap blocks a published plugin, escalate with the feature name, both SDK versions, and a minimal repro. Send escalation requests to the parity triage inbox.

escalation mailbox, bagef-bagag: oliax.drumir.jorath@crelvolabs.test

Heads up, plugin folks: Mailspindle batches digest sends on a rolling 15-minute window, not a cron tick. If your plugin queues digests, register your schedule hook before the window closes or your items slip to the next batch. Don't hardcode the window size — read it from the config surface. When filing scheduling bugs, include the trace token shown below.

build token for tajeg-bajep: htk14_409ba9df6b8acb

Welcome to the Marroway orders service. Quick context for your review: we never hard-delete rows in the orders table — a soft-delete flag plus a tombstone timestamp keeps audit history intact, and the nightly Ferrick sweeper purges tombstones past the retention window. Purge jobs are signed so the sweeper can prove provenance, which matters for your threat model. The key the sweeper verifies against is below.

deploy key for kagup-bawig: bky9_ZMq28eTw9